The Financial Steering and ALM division is a team within the Finance Department that encompasses the following product lines within Credit Agricole CIB Americas: Profitability & Internal Pricing (PIP), Asset and Liability Management (ALM), and CFO Solutions (CFX.) The mission statement of the Financial Steering and ALM division is to provide comprehensive analysis of Credit Agricole CIB’s business activities. The scope of the analysis focuses on the bank’s solvability, liquidity, balance sheet, profitability, and regulatory status. Financial Steering and ALM also measures financial risks faced by the bank in order to identify the appropriate hedging solutions necessary. The CFO Solutions (CFX) team is an evolution of the Financial Analysis team. The objective of team is to server as a liaison between Finance Department and the Business Lines. The team develops, maintains, and operates the analytical and technical infrastructure used to collect, organize, automate, and report financial and regulatory data for executive management, business lines and regulators. The team operates at the intersection of Finance, Data, and Technology and supports both recurring and ad-hoc analytical needs.
